On February 14, 1990, a spacecraft nearly four billion miles from home turned its camera back toward the Solar System for one final farewell. Suspended within a scattered beam of sunlight was an almost imperceptible speck—a tiny, pale blue point of light that represented everything humanity had ever known.

That speck was Earth.

The image, captured by Voyager 1 at the request of astronomer and science communicator Carl Sagan, would become one of the most influential photographs in human history. Unlike the dramatic images of distant galaxies or colorful nebulae that dominate modern astronomy, the photograph contains almost nothing. There are no continents, no oceans, and no visible signs of civilization. Earth occupies less than a single pixel in the image.

And yet, few scientific images have had such profound philosophical and cultural consequences.

The Pale Blue Dot transformed the way we think about our planet—not as the center of the Universe, but as a fragile world suspended in a vast cosmic ocean. It challenged our understanding of human significance while simultaneously reminding us that everything we love, build, and protect exists on this tiny point of light.

More than three decades later, the image continues to shape conversations about environmental responsibility, scientific curiosity, and humanity’s place in the cosmos.

A Photograph Almost Never Taken

The Pale Blue Dot image owes its existence largely to Carl Sagan’s persistence.

By 1990, Voyager 1 had completed its primary mission of exploring the outer planets and was traveling toward interstellar space. Sagan proposed an unusual idea: before permanently shutting down its cameras, the spacecraft should turn around and photograph the Solar System from the greatest distance ever attempted.

The proposal initially faced opposition. Engineers worried about pointing the spacecraft’s sensitive instruments toward the Sun, while some questioned the scientific value of such an image.

Eventually, the request was approved.

Voyager 1 captured a series of photographs known as the “Family Portrait” of the Solar System, including images of:

  • Venus
  • Earth
  • Jupiter
  • Saturn
  • Uranus
  • Neptune

Mercury and Mars could not be photographed because of their proximity to the Sun.

Among all these planetary portraits, it was Earth’s image that would become iconic.

Earth as a Single Pixel

The famous photograph reveals Earth as a tiny blue-white speck embedded within a ray of scattered sunlight.

From Voyager 1’s perspective:

  • Earth occupied less than one pixel.
  • The spacecraft was approximately 3.7 billion miles (6 billion kilometers) from our planet.
  • The image required sophisticated processing to identify Earth’s location.

Without knowing where to look, many viewers would never recognize the planet at all.

Carl Sagan’s Timeless Reflection

The image became inseparable from Carl Sagan’s celebrated reflection in his 1994 book Pale Blue Dot.

He wrote:

“Look again at that dot. That’s here. That’s home. That’s us.”

Sagan’s essay remains one of the most powerful pieces of scientific writing ever produced. He reminded readers that every emperor, philosopher, explorer, artist, and child in human history lived their entire lives upon this tiny world.

He continued by observing that our imagined importance is challenged by the overwhelming scale of the cosmos. There is no visible indication in the photograph that help will come from elsewhere to save us from ourselves.

The Pale Blue Dot is therefore not a message of human insignificance, but rather one of shared responsibility.

If Earth is our only home, then caring for it becomes a profoundly cosmic obligation.
